SAP FERC Implementation with HPC UFA

Another utility company has selected HPC America to implement a best practices FERC regulatory accounting solution in its SAP system. This latest project will strengthen the utility's preparation for and position in rate cases; reduce reliance on processes outside the ERP; and optimize the use of internal and PM orders—all while minimizing disruption to field operations.

To modernize its regulatory accounting configuration and support future growth, the utility has selected HPC Utility Financials Accelerator (UFA), which is certified by SAP as powered by the NetWeaver® technology platform. HPC UFA improves the trace functionality and reporting capabilities of the legacy SAP FERC solution—which HPC had originally created for Pacific Gas & Electric and then sold to SAP in the mid-nineties—and also provides advanced recasting and budgeting features for regulatory reporting on SAP. HPC UFA will allow the utility to go live with its new FERC solution in time for 2015 reporting.

In addition, the project includes replacement of an extensive assessment process with an overhead-centric model that will improve transparency of labor burdens for benefits, payroll taxes, PTO, supervision, engineering, A&G transfer to construction, and store expense burdens on material issues. HPC advocates this design to minimize reliance on difficult-to-understand assessments, improve the predictability of estimating job costs, ensure that shared costs are applied as fairly as possible across WBS elements, and increase the efficiency of the month-end close.

SAP FICO/FERC Expert Duane Fritz Joins HPC America

HPC America is pleased to announce that SAP FICO/FERC expert Duane Fritz has joined HPC as a Senior SAP Consultant. Reinforcing our team's longstanding expertise in utility financials, regulatory accounting, and work management, Duane brings twenty years of experience in the Utilities and Oil & Gas industries, and more than 17 years of SAP experience. 

While at Oklahoma Gas & Electric, Anadarko Petroleum, KBR, Inc., and Enron, Duane configured and supported SAP ERP applications; held team lead and managerial responsibilities; contributed to three full life-cycle SAP R/3 implementations; fulfilled internal and external reporting and audit requirements; and developed SAP redesign and upgrade strategies. Duane has deep expertise in SAP FI, CO, FERC, and FSCM, and additional experience with JVA, AR, AP, HR-Payroll & Time, MM, PP, PS, SD, BCS, and BW. He holds a B.S. in Accounting.

Duane's relationship with HPC extends back to the late-1990s, when HPC assisted OG&E with the implementation of the FERC module, which HPC had originally built for Pacific Gas & Electric and then sold to SAP for distribution to other utilities on SAP.
